The use of an Audience Response System and Interactive Voting in a meeting increases the effectiveness, enjoyment and overall success of an event, conference or seminar. There are a myriad of different applications and uses, but they all stem from a simple method:

- Give everyone a keypad or handset

- Ask them to press some buttons

- See and share the results immediately

Additional features such as text voting give everyone a voice aswell as a vote, enabling complete, but controlled, interaction with your audience.

Whether you're looking for "Who Wants to be a Millionaire?" style quiz nights, staff surveys, participatory budgeting, brainstorming ideas, public consultation or teambuilding, the audience response systems from Group Dynamics can enliven and enrich your conferences and events.

Handsets

Our advanced Messenger handset offers additional audience response technology such as Text voting for collaborative involvement. Its powerful on-board processing and adaptive display allow graphical information to be shown at any time during an event.

RFID Cards

Messenger Handset with Smart Badges

The Messenger handset uses the same technology as Transport for London's Oyster Card system, enabling delegates to log in to a handset with the swipe of a card.

The cards can also be used as 'Smart Badges' to track attendance at your conference.
